INTRODUCTION
The New Membership Training process, of the Shiloh Baptist Church, meets every Sunday morning at 9:00 to 10:15 A.M. for all persons who have been received as members into this church. New members are those who come as a candidate for baptism; those who come by Letter (because they are coming from another Baptist Church); those who come by Christian experience (because they are coming from another Baptist Church and cannot receive a letter from that church); those coming from another denomination who have not been immersed in water will be baptized; those who restore their membership - they were members but were inactive for a period of time; and those who come by Watch Care. Persons joining the church by Watch Care will be entitled to some rights and privileges, except holding an office, and voting. Deuteronomy 31:11-13 gives focus to our new membership study. It says: "When all Israel comes to appear before the Lord your God in the place which He chooses, you shall read this law before all israel in their hearing. Gather the people together, men and women and little ones, and the stranger who is within your gates, that they may hear and that they may learn to fear the Lord your God and carefully observe all the words of this law; and that their children, who have not known it, may hear and learn to fear the Lord your God as long as you live in the land which you cross the Jordan to possess" (NKJV).
